Octavo, black cloth covers, xi [1] 208 pages. Dust jacket spine slightly sunned, a little edge wear, still Very Good. 103010A. the authors" team up to investage a problem of utmost concern: how to survive the hazards of radiation. THis is a landmark book, the first ever to detail all sources of radiation, from the sun's ultra-violet rays to X-rays, microwaves, and high power lines." --from the dust jacket. 103010A.
